Indra Kumar's slapstick comedy franchise is back with its fourth installment and 'Dhamaal 4' has entered Day 3 of its theatrical run. The film, which hit theatres on Friday, July 10, 2026, opened to a Day 1 net of Rs 14.00 crore before registering an impressive 60.7% growth on Day 2 to collect Rs 22.50 crore, with a strong word-of-mouth and weekend footfalls carrying the film into its crucial opening weekend. |
